I had lunch today at a Vietnamese restaurant that you all must try. It is so inexpensive and so delicious. For under $5, you can get huge bowls of rice noodle soup. They have about 25 different varieties with different meats and veg. I had the one with curry chicken. The soup was a spicy curry broth with chicken, potatoes, scallion and cilantro.I also ordered a side order of pork meatballs, which I could not finish because I was so stuffed at that point. If I had know the soup was going to be such a huge portion, I would not have ordered the meatballs.They also have a large number of vegetarian options, so this is a great option for vegetarians.

The place is called Pho Tu Do, at 119 Bowery
